News summary

Australia has begun shipping 49 decommissioned M1A1 Abrams tanks to Ukraine to support its defense against Russian aggression, despite private objections from some U.S. officials. The Australian government, led by Prime Minister Anthony Albanese, confirmed the delivery during a meeting with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elenskyy in Rome, though details about the tanks' arrival remain undisclosed for security reasons. U.S. officials have expressed concerns over the tanks' maintenance difficulties in Ukraine's demanding battlefield conditions and questioned their effectiveness, citing vulnerabilities such as the Abrams’ weak roof against drone attacks. Australian defense officials also expressed doubts about whether Ukraine actually desires these tanks and whether heavy armor is the most effective form of aid. Despite these reservations and delays related to U.S. approval and logistical challenges, Australia is proceeding with the delivery and continues to work closely with both Kyiv and Washington. Zelenskyy has welcomed Australia's support, and the country has committed substantial aid and sanctions against Russia while exploring further ways to pressure Moscow.
